Ati Specialty Materials-Lockport Plant is an EPA Toxics Release Inventory reporter in Lockport, NY, in the primary metals sector. It reported 2 lbs of releases across 1 chemical in 2024, and 17 lbs in total across its 2019-2024 reporting years. That ranks 18,121 of 25,986 TRI facilities nationwide by cumulative reported pounds, counting each facility over however many years it has filed. Emissions Trend Summary
From 2019 to 2024, total releases decreased by 69% (6 lbs to 2 lbs).

Chemical Releases
Aggregated across all reporting years (2019–2024). 1 of 2 chemicals are carcinogens. Sorted by total release volume.
| Chemical | Total | Flags |
|---|---|---|
| Nickel And Nickel Compounds | 18 lbs | Carcinogen |
| Chromium and Chromium Compounds(except for chromite ore mined in the Transvaal Region) | 1 lbs | - |
